Councilor Maran: "Unacceptable episode, further checks underway"

Milan, October 5 2022 – The Municipality of Milan, in collaboration with Redo SGR, has terminated the rental contract at an agreed rent in an apartment in the Merezzate district in via Eugenio Colorni 4.

The irregular use of the property, sold for tourist and temporary rentals, emerged last week after the publication of some advertisements on the Airbnb platform.

The Municipality of Milan immediately started the control procedures through full collaboration with Redo SGR, the company that manages the properties in Merezzate dedicated to rentals at an agreed rent, and it emerged that the apartment had been used irregularly by the tenant in over the last few months.

For this reason it was decided to proceed with the termination of the contract. An investigation is currently underway on another case in which the apartment in question was purchased by the tenant at an agreed price and then rented irregularly for tourist and short-term rentals.

"We decided to intervene immediately because we believe the irregular use of the apartments intended for rent at a discounted rate or for sale by agreement is unacceptable – explains Pierfrancesco Maran, councilor for housing –. It is an affair that violates the rules and spirit of housing social, which is why we will keep our attention high if new cases emerge."
